As a Senior Buyer, you'll play a key role in delivering procurement excellence across major marine and defence programmes. Working within a dynamic supply chain and procurement team, you'll lead purchasing activities, manage supplier relationships and help ensure the efficient delivery of products and services that support vital national infrastructure and defence capabilities.
This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ced procurement professional to influence high-value commercial decisions, drive supplier performance and contribute to projects of national importance. You'll collaborate with stakeholders across the business, develop your commercial expertise and build a rewarding career within a global engineering and technology organisation.

The successful candidate must be a sole UK National who is able to achieve and maintain Security Check (SC) security clearance for this role.
Many of the positions within our company are subject to national security clearance and Trade Control restrictions. This means that your eligibility for certain roles may be affected by your place of birth, nationality, current or former citizenship, and any residency you hold or have held.
